Output 31d96ff854de22566781d2eff35cee1f920951479ad8934aa8b826c57c5d38ab:4

value
16830498367
script pubkey
OP_0 OP_PUSHBYTES_20 94bf2e752581c8d84c72be7437883b9305b697cf
address
ltc1qjjljuaf9s8ydsnrjhe6r0zpmjvzmd9708xtt0t
transaction
31d96ff854de22566781d2eff35cee1f920951479ad8934aa8b826c57c5d38ab
spent
true